When you hire an accident lawyer, fees usually depend on the complexity of your case. Factors that move the needle include the severity of your injuries, the amount of property damage, and how clearly the other driver is at fault. Cases involving multiple vehicles or disputed police reports often require more investigation, which can impact the final agreement. Most attorneys work on a contingency basis, meaning they take a percentage of the settlement rather than an upfront fee. While contingency rates typically range from 33% to 40% depending on whether a trial is necessary, exact pricing is confirmed free on the call.

It's generally recommended to consult with a lawyer before speaking to insurance adjusters. They can ensure your rights are protected and that you don't make statements that could harm your case. We offer a free initial review.
Key evidence includes the official police report, photographs of the accident scene and vehicle damage, witness statements, and comprehensive medical records. Documentation of lost income and other related expenses is also vital. We'll guide you on gathering what's essential.
An accident lawyer investigates your case thoroughly, gathers all relevant evidence, negotiates with insurance companies on your behalf, and represents your interests in court if necessary. Their aim is to achieve the best possible outcome for you.
Avoid admitting fault, speculating on causes, or discussing the extent of your injuries before speaking with a lawyer. Provide factual information only. We'll help you prepare for a productive initial consultation.
